On Mon, 12 May 2014, Jianyu Zhan wrote:
> This means they guarantee that even they are preemted the vm
> counter won't be modified incorrectly. Because the counter is page-related
> (e.g., a new anon page added), and they are exclusively hold the pte lock.
But there are multiple pte locks for numerous page. Another process could
modify the counter because the pte lock for a different page was
available which would cause counter corruption.
> So, as you concludes in the other mail that __modd_zone_page_stat
> couldn't be used.
> in mlocked_vma_newpage, then what qualifies other call sites for using
> it, in the same situation?
Preemption should be off in those functions because a spinlock is being
held.
